Expressive Path's Spring Fling Provides Fun Outlet for at Home Audiences

NORRISTOWN, PA, – In order to best respond to government guidance and the safety of attendees, Expressive Path has moved their annual Spring Fling to an online venue. The event is on April 24, 2020 from 6PM-10PM on Expressive Path’s Facebook page which will include live streams and audience participation. In addition, they will be sharing Spring Fling fun on their Instagram and You Tube platforms.

The event is 80’s themed and will showcase new videos from local band, Where’s Pete as well as breakdancing, performances from the public, and Expressive Path students. Expect an interactive evening including live trivia, raffles, and other games. Audiences staying safe at home will have a blast playing along! Expressive Path’s annual Spring Fling has been a significant fundraising event with all proceeds benefiting local teens. The fundraiser provides opportunities in art and music that their students may not otherwise have. During these challenging times, positive outlets through art and music are needed more than ever. The arts help to motivate, inspire, cope, and relax. Throughout the event, there will be opportunities to help Expressive Path meet their fundraising goals through raffles and online donations.

Expressive Path is a nonprofit mobile organization that provides free creative art and music workshops, art lectures, and trips and tours for schools and alternative programs as well as the Montgomery County Youth Center, comprised of teens in shelter and detention. Through support such as yours, Expressive Path boosts positive self-esteem by creating opportunities for teens to showcase their art in the community and providing the necessary tools. Expressive Path is proud to assist teens with funding to further their education in the arts. With your donations and attendance, Expressive Path can help keep at-risk teens on the right track!
